"Sometime around four o’clock last Monday morning, after hours of poring over posts on /r/TrueDetective, I managed to get ahold of myself. I had gotten about 50 pages into Thomas Ligotti’s profoundly dark The Conspiracy Against the Human Race. I had analyzed dozens of stills from various episodes of the show. Is that a spiral? Is that a Cthulhu tattoo on Reggie Ledoux’s chest? Does the last shot of Episode 5 mean Cohle is being framed, or do the black star drawings and ruined school represent Carcosa or, more meta still, am I, as a viewer, in the fourth dimension looking down on a flattened circle? Is Marty the Yellow King? It was beginning to get out of hand.
Then, I remembered the last time I felt this way: Lost. Hours wasted trying to interpret arcane number theory, clicking through page upon page upon thread upon thread of forum posts. Workdays down the drain in a torrent of heated text, email, and instant message exchanges. No, never again."
